The old safe at the Johnsonville Pharmacy

Description

The old safe was the perfect place for the cash register and charge account book. The old store did not allow for self service due to space constraints. Until the new pharmacy building opened in August 1982, customers would discreetly ask the pharmacist for contraceptives and personal hygiene products due to social norms in most South Carolina small towns. Most items were stocked but hidden discreetly in the prescription area behind the soda fountain mirror.
